Recombinant protein G is produced in a strain of E. coli which contains the gene for protein G from Streptococcus sp. It is supplied as a salt-free lyophilized powder.

Recombinant protein G binds to the Fc region of many types of immunoglobulin G including:
  • all four subclasses of human IgG
  • mouse IgG
  • rabbit IgG
  • guinea pig IgG
  • rat IgG
  • goat IgG
  • sheep IgG
  • cow IgG
  • horse IgG
Recombinant protein G does not bind to IgG from chicken or cat, or to human IgA, IgM, or serum albumin. It binds weakly to IgG from dog.
